There are some options should you not get paid you might take. Send the company which of course is leasing for Chesapeake a cease and desist letter. Then file a copy of it at the courthouse as a public notice. As for the excuse landmen should never take more than they can run title on at any given time. However with the case of this company I suspect it’s a premeditated scheme to keep it tied up. Then if and when Chesapeake decides if they want it after all. Always refuse anything beyond a 30 day draft! And even add an addendum stating 30 day pay or it’s null & void.
